One the key pieces of a successful production is maintaining the listener's attention effectively.

There are many ways to do this - some subtle and others through a bit of gamesmanship and shock value - but if your production doesn't manage transitions effectively, you are guaranteed to lose the listener at some point.

They won't know exactly WHY something isn't but they'll just feel like they're not into the song.

The analog Ben used is when you're watching a movie and somethings looks blatantly CGI. You immediately get pulled out of the trance even though you may not be able to pinpoint why it looks fake.
